Abstract

The role of libraries changed tremendously in the digital age. Search engine technology and full text availability now define the standards for information research. Libraries as knowledge providers have to face the challenges of the new technologies. Our poster contribution takes the example of Augmented Reality (AR) to show a way to use the potential of digital technology for library services. AR offers new possibilities to contextualize library data. Hence the transfer of knowledge can be enriched by virtual information and visualization. In our poster we introduce the project mylibrARy and the status quo of the conceptual process of designing a library AR-app. mylibrARy is a cooperation project between the University of Applied Sciences in Potsdam, a public library in Berlin and metaio GmbH . By providing mobile access to enriched library data the institution is able to stay in touch with users or even generate new users with a high affinity for digital technology. According to the result of our first of four user studies especially the integration of social media and social reading functions plays a crucial role in reaching that aim. Beside the connection to the local library knowledge organization system in the app we plan to integrate further features for the semantic contextualization such as the Wikipedia categories.
